While contracting with Saltmine, I helped TCS Expeditions (a private jet travel company) redesign their Web site. TCS Expeditions’ original Web site was difficult to navigate, information was hard to find, and the adventure and excitement was missing from the content.
To improve the "findability" of the trips, I designed a new method of browsing the site where trip listings could be sorted by destination, name, or time of departure. I also worked closely with the designers to integrate meaningful content that described the experience of taking the trip. A day-by-day itinerary, photo albums and richly illustrated maps introduced each trip while highlighting the culture and adventure each has to offer.
